Much of this applies to other vascular plants too (ferns) An increase in the size of the plant body: re ected by the growth of individual organs. Cell division: mitosis & cytokinesis ( cell splitting") Future wall that will connect 2 cells together: stimulated by plant hormones. Meristem: localized region of active cell division from which permanent tissue is derived: rst formed in the embryo, active for the life of the plant, types of meristems. Cork cambium: non-living cells that have a lot of lipid in their walls. Many produced by woody plants: characteristics of woody plants. Cell enlargement: increase in cell size. Small vacuoles form: membrane bound, from golgi, fuse to form larger vacuoles. Large vacuoles take up solutes - become hypertonic. Water moves into the cell: increase in cell turgor pressure. Driving force for cell enlargement: cell wall loses its rigidity. Breaking of covalent & hydrogen bonds w/in the cell wall: cell elongates (or becomes wider)
